JOB DUTIES

Operates a motor vehicle to respond to various locations and inspects, repairs, installs and maintains electrical circuits and equipment. Inspects, repairs, installs and maintains low and high voltage service ranging from 12 to 460 volts, three phase. Bends and installs conduit as required. Serves as lead on electrical installations and electrical service on projects and renovations. Repairs, installs, and services security equipment including card access, intrusion, and camera systems.

Makes electrical sketches, reads blueprints, provides cost estimates, recommends purchase of appropriate materials, maintains inventory of equipment and materials, completes required reports, assists outside vendors and is active in project engineering. Promotes and implements energy efficient and retrofit programs. Provides electrical leadership to other employees engaged in the support of electrical repairs.

Performs general county facility maintenance work including, but not limited to; install and repair plumbing fixtures and water heaters; reads blueprints to determine locations of equipment and routing of existing service piping; performs general carpentry and plumbing work; snow removal; grounds keeping, etc.

Repairs, replaces and re-wires HVAC motors, compressors, controls.

Works alone or with other persons in short- or long-term team projects to resolve problems or conflicts in any area of county operations or to complete assigned projects at the direction of any county supervisor or Department Head when assigned. Participates in cross-training and maintains proficiency in area of cross-training as necessary. New and other related duties as assigned. Works aggressively to reduce or eliminate safety/risk concerns in work location.

Reports safety/risk management issues to immediate supervisor.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S

High School diploma or equivalent (GED) required. Also requires an Ohio electrical contractor certification or equivalent and a minimum of five years of experience in the following areas: electrical and security technologies, installation of new equipment and materials, repair and troubleshooting of existing electrical equipment and systems; and interpretation of technical manuals, drawings, and specifications. The position requires demonstrated knowledge of the installation, operation, and maintenance of electrical and electronic systems, circuits and equipment.

Candidates must be skilled in reading blueprints and schematics and possess strong problem‑solving abilities. Familiarity with standard concepts, practices, and procedures within the field is required. The employee is expected to rely on experience and judgement to plan and accomplish work objectives and to perform a variety of complex tasks. The ability to work cooperatively with co-workers on group projects is essential.

Work environment conditions may involve safety and/or health considerations including exposure to dirt, dust, varying temperatures and potentially hazardous equipment. The position requires moderate physical activity, including lifting, pushing, pulling, crouching, stooping and bending. Working in close proximity to motorized equipment and tools requires normal vision and hearing acuity. Must have and maintain a valid driver’s license with an acceptable driving record.

-or education, training, and/or experience in an amount equal to the Minimum Qualifications stated above.
